Pepper is a Hawaiian-bred reggae rock trio formed in 1996, now based in San Diego. Comprising Kaleo Wassman, Bret Bollinger, and Yesod Williams, they blend reggae, alternative rock, and dub. Known for hits like "Give It Up" and "Stone Love" from their album "Kona Town," their 2019 album "Local Motion" hit #1 on Billboard Reggae Albums. They released the "Makai" EP in 2023 and are currently touring.
The Expendables, born in Santa Cruz, CA, blend ska, surf-rock, punk, reggae, and metal. Known for hits like "Surfman Cometh," they've hit #1 on Billboard Reggae and collaborated with HIRIE, Tech N9ne, and Eric Rachmany.
Savannah's Passafire, formed in 2003, blends a punchy, progressive reggae-rock style. Known for hits and topping the Reggae Chart with 'Vines'. They've worked with Paul Leary and launched Flame Guy Records.
Slightly Stoopid, from Ocean Beach, CA, blends diverse styles with members Kyle McDonald, Miles Doughty, and more. They’ve collaborated with Karl Denson, Don Carlos, and Chali 2na. Their sound is an energizing fusion known for its "positive party energy."
Hailing from St. Cloud, Florida, The Supervillains fuse reggae, ska, and punk into their signature high-energy "swamp-punk" sound. Formed in 1996, they are known for electrifying live shows and selling over 100,000 records. They've released numerous albums, including "Nice Things" and the "Drones EP." Popular songs include "Movin' out (Anthony's Song)" and recent singles like "My Head Hurts My Feet Stink and I Don't Love Jesus." They've toured with notable acts and contributed to "The House That Bradley Built."
